    Frequently Asked Questions about Interactive Trail Maps

    How does the Interactive Trail Map pull in our live status data?

    Our map is designed to integrate seamlessly with your existing data systems. It leverages your current snow report widget or data feed (often through an API, XML feed, or JSON format) that already powers your conditions page. This means you do not need to manage a separate, manual system. The map simply visualizes the live data you are already publishing.

    Is the map compatible with my existing website platform (e.g., WordPress, Drupal, custom CMS)?

    Yes. Our Interactive Trail Map is delivered as a lightweight, embeddable code snippet. This ensures it can be placed cleanly onto virtually any modern website or content management system without requiring complex, proprietary integrations. It’s designed to work within your current site architecture.

    Can the map be used for both our winter ski trails and our summer activities (hiking, biking, zip lines)?

    Absolutely. The map is a dynamic platform designed for year-round utility. We can customize the visualization and data feed to switch seasonally. For example:

    • Winter: Display ski runs, lifts, terrain parks, and grooming status.

    • Summer: Display mountain bike trails, hiking paths, hours for summer attractions, and rest points.

    What specific information does the map display when a user hovers or taps a trail?

    When a user interacts with a lift or trail, an intuitive tooltip instantly appears, displaying the real-time, data-driven detail pulled from your snow report feed, such as:

    • Open/Closed Status (Live visualization: e.g., Green/Red/Yellow)

    • Current Condition (e.g., Powder, Packed Powder, Hardpack)

    • Grooming Status (e.g., Groomed, Ungroomed)

    • Lift Wait Times (if data is available)

    Is the Interactive Trail Map truly mobile-friendly?

    Yes, the map is built with a mobile-first design. Recognizing that most skiers check conditions on the go, the map is fully responsive, fast-loading, and optimized for smooth, intuitive interaction on small screens (phones and tablets) without the need to zoom and pinch excessively.
